I Shall Be My Own Sword
I Shall Be My Own Sword is a 5★ Light Cone for the Path of Destruction in Honkai: Star Rail.
A 5-star cone with high bonus CRIT DMG and an easily stacked Eclipse buff that boosts the next attack's damage and adds DEF ignore at max stacks, making it a best-in-slot signature piece for a fast-attacking Warrior.

Effect
Increases the wearer's CRIT DMG by 20%. When a teammate gets attacked or loses HP, the wearer gains 1 stack of Eclipse, up to a max of 3 stack(s). Each stack of Eclipse increases the DMG of the wearer's next attack by 14%. When 3 stack(s) are reached, additionally enables that attack to ignore 12% of the enemy's DEF. This effect will be removed after the wearer uses an attack.

Story
The blade shattered, plunging into the bone-chilling cold. All earthly instruments are mere futilities, their worth discernible with a single glance. "What use do I have of swords?" She holds no attachment, nor does her gaze accommodate anything within. "From now on, I shall be my own sword." To transcend perceived precipices and achieve unprecedented breakthroughs, one must regard themselves as "kindling" to fuel their own fire.

What does I Shall Be My Own Sword do at Superimposition 5 (S5)?
Increases the wearer's CRIT DMG by 32%. When a teammate gets attacked or loses HP, the wearer gains 1 stack of Eclipse, up to a max of 3 stack(s). Each stack of Eclipse increases the DMG of the wearer's next attack by 24%. When 3 stack(s) are reached, additionally enables that attack to ignore 20% of the enemy's DEF. This effect will be removed after the wearer uses an attack.
